Expert Insights
From a fundamental valuation perspective, Ethereum’s recent outperformance relative to Bitcoin is not a temporary cyclical trend, but a reflection of the asset’s tangible economic utility, a key factor driving sustained institutional inflows. Unlike Bitcoin, which is primarily valued as a digital store of value similar to gold, Ethereum’s network generates recurring revenue via transaction fees, and staked ETH delivers consistent yields to network validators, allowing institutional investors to apply traditional discounted cash flow (DCF) valuation frameworks to the asset, a critical barrier to entry that Bitcoin has yet to cross for many large asset allocators. The rising demand for censorship-resistant financial infrastructure amid global geopolitical fragmentation is another structural tailwind: Ethereum’s first-mover advantage in the DeFi and smart contract space gives it a wide moat against competing layer-1 blockchains, and the entry of Global 500 firms as Ethereum network validators further de-risks the asset class, creating a positive feedback loop of higher institutional confidence, increased network activity, and rising token valuations. For investors evaluating ETHE specifically, the product’s 250 bps expense ratio is significantly higher than the 20-25 bps charged by competing low-cost Ethereum ETFs, but its integrated staking feature, which passes through annual network staking yields of 4-6% to investors, offsets a large portion of this cost differential for long-term holders. Grayscale’s long track record as a pioneer in regulated crypto asset management also makes ETHE a preferred choice for conservative institutional investors who prioritize issuer credibility and regulatory compliance over minimal fee costs. For portfolio allocation, crypto assets should make up no more than 3% to 5% of a diversified investor’s total portfolio to mitigate volatility risk, per standard industry best practices. While Ethereum’s long-term outlook remains bullish, investors should monitor weekly ETF inflow trends and network activity metrics (including transaction volumes and DeFi total value locked) to identify optimal entry points, as macroeconomic shocks including unexpected interest rate hikes or adverse regulatory changes could trigger short-term price corrections of 15-20% even amid the broader uptrend.
